I have done the same thing. I have just finished a job, and left the country for a few weeks, yet I still need to submit another criminal record check; despite the fact I haven�t returned to the states to commission a crime.
Immigration told me, that if you have submitted one before and you are transferring to another job without leaving the country, then you don�t need to apply for another one. So another words, don�t go on a vacation like I did and expect to start a new job without jumping through the CRC BS again.  |
